NettetLINEWEAVER-BURK PLOT A graph of the double reciprocal equation is also called a Lineweaver-Burk, 1/Vo vs 1/ [S]. The y intercept is 1/VMAX; the x-intercept is 1/ KM; and the slope is KM/VMAX. Lineweaver Burk graphs are particularly useful for analyzing how enzyme kinematics change in the presence of inhibitors, competitive, noncompetitive, or ... Nettet1). Enzymes are protein catalysts, they influence the kinetics but not the thermodynamics of a reaction.
